Output e81b47b18dd80b68391e832eb9c12765966d8db931acc7c1737c07dc416001a7:1

value
526869
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 14c2a02837c38882a030f4bc18efc5c2e4e38751 OP_EQUALVERIFY OP_CHECKSIG
address
12tmffMfzx5c379et6f4SmucHkERukqpeh
transaction
e81b47b18dd80b68391e832eb9c12765966d8db931acc7c1737c07dc416001a7
confirmations
354568
spent
true